This session will cover the key changes from ISO 13485:2003 to ISO 13485:2016 and will help organizations better understand the differences between the old and new standard and how to address possible shortfalls.

Areas of focus will include:

  • Risk management
  • Design and development
  • Purchasing and suppliers
  • Production and service provision/validation

The presentation will provide answers to frequently asked questions, including:

  • What are some changes in the new standard that may not have been considered in the past?
  • What are the biggest obstacles?
  • What are some of the implications for suppliers to manufacturers under the new standard?
